Lyons pantry needs donations

The Lyons Food Pantry is located the First Presbyterian Church of Lyons, 11 Queen Street (at the corner of Broad Street) The pantry is open Monday through Friday from 11 to 1.

No appointment is needed for the pantry. The pantry is available to Lyons residents. Please bring proof of address such as a drivers license, a utility bill or landlord statement. After two visits to the Lyons Food Pantry, recipients will need to contact the intake worker at Department of Social Services (DSS) on Water Street in Lyons to obtain a referral for additional food.

People wishing to make a donation to the Food Pantry may send checks to the Lyons Food Pantry at the above address.

Donations of canned goods, boxed foods such as cereal, macaroni and cheese, pastas and rice are greatly appreciated. The pantry needs personal hygiene products. For info, call Armae Bostic at 946.4723.
